In-game assets are becoming more common among gamers, due to the growth of Web3 gaming. This has led to the development of an NFT (non fungible token) mystery box, which is like an online loot box that offers players rare items within the game. This gamified approach is a hit with gamers who appreciate the gaming element of chance and luck when it comes to their digital asset purchases.
As consumers become more cautious of scams on the internet, companies are using blockchain technology to improve their mystery box systems. Blockchain technology is transparent and allows consumers to confirm that the results of their purchases are fair. Ethics and Moral Concerns
Mystery boxes are a thrilling trend that is adored by many of the people who use them. They can also come with negative effects. Consumers should consider the risks of this particular trend, ranging from scams to addictions, before deciding if they are appropriate for them.
One of the most significant concerns is that mystery boxes can be an element of gambling. While videogame producers have recently taken steps to combat this issue, it is still common for them employing loot boxes to encourage players to play more frequently that can cause addiction. These kinds of games are usually referred to as "addiction-driven" and have been associated with psychiatric disorders in some players.
Another ethical concern is that some companies might use misleading advertising to promote their mystery boxes. For instance some companies claim that their boxes are filled with high-value items, but in reality, they contain low-quality or counterfeit items. This can cause frustration and dissatisfaction among customers who were expecting better quality products. Before making a purchase it is essential that buyers look into the company's practices to ensure they are using transparent practices.
Some mystery box companies employ unethical business practices or use non-sustainable materials. This could negatively impact the environment and the society at large, so it's important for consumers to choose companies that prioritize sustainability.
Lastly, some people may be tempted to buy mystery boxes on the dark web. This is a dangerous practice that is highly addictive and cause financial harm. These websites can expose users to security risks, such as hacking and data theft.
